Содержание:
Способ 1: Schoolsw3
Сайт Schoolsw3 предоставляет доступ к простому редактору кода, который вполне подойдет для того, чтобы отредактировать уже существующий скрипт на языке PHP или создать его полностью с нуля. Присутствует подсветка синтаксиса, а также на экран выводится результат компилирования, что поможет понять, является ли написанный код полностью рабочим.
- Поскольку данный онлайн-сервис обладает разными инструментами, понадобится перейти к соответствующей странице, щелкнув по ссылке выше. В блоке слева сразу можете приступить к редактированию кода или написанию его с нуля.
- Если вам удобнее работать с темной темой, переключитесь на нее при помощи кнопки на верхней панели. Вместе с этим меняется и подсветка синтаксиса на более различимую.
- После написания кода на языке PHP нажмите кнопку «Посмотреть», чтобы запустить процесс компилирования результата.
- Он будет отображаться в блоке справа. Если при обработке будут замечены ошибки в конкретных строках, вы обязательно получите соответствующее сообщение.
- Еще из настроек отметим возможность изменить ориентацию данных блоков, для чего нужно кликнуть по кнопке переворота.
- Теперь они будут отображаться горизонтально, что в некоторых случаях является более удобным вариантом.
- Справа вы увидите текущий размер окна. Эта информация не совсем актуальна при написании кода на языке PHP, но может оказаться полезной.
Способ 2: Paiza
Онлайн-сервис Paiza тоже является продвинутым редактором и поддерживает разные языки программирования. Его особенностью можно считать поддержку одновременной работы с несколькими разными файлами и расширенный список параметров самого редактора. В рамках этой статьи разберем сайт на примере взаимодействия с PHP.
- Запустив редактор, вы сразу же сможете приступить к написанию кода в основной области.
- Как уже было сказано выше, присутствует поддержка одновременной работы с несколькими файлами. Они обозначены в виде вкладок для простоты переключения. Если нужно создать новый файл, нажмите кнопку с плюсом.
- Есть и подсветка синтаксиса, что позволит более просто ориентироваться в содержимом кода и всегда быть в курсе, какие функции или команды в нем используются.
- Если в коде есть цикл, его можно свернуть для более компактного просмотра содержимого или развернуть при помощи стрелки возле номера строки.
- По необходимости откройте настройки редактора кода, чтобы изменить их под себя. Для этого щелкните по иконке с изображением шестеренки.
- Вы можете переключить тему оформления, задать новый размер шрифта, изменить количество пробелов при табуляции и настроить отображение определенного содержимого.
- Для запуска компилирования написанного кода нажмите «Run» или используйте сочетание клавиш Ctrl + Enter.
- Обработка на сайте длится не так быстро, как в десктопных программах, поэтому понадобится немного подождать.
- Если все прошло успешно, никаких уведомлений на экране не отобразится. Кстати, вы можете развернуть меню компиляции, чтобы только сохранить или только запустить код.
- Что касается непосредственно сохранения файла, то для этого понадобится ввести его название и зарегистрироваться на сайте, чтобы хранить всю информацию в личном кабинете.
Способ 3: Tools.Seo Zona
В качестве следующего примера рассмотрим Tools.Seo Zona. Это самый простой онлайн-сервис, предоставляющий функции редактора кода. В нем нет компилятора или каких-то расширенных настроек. Вам доступен исключительно лист с подсветкой синтаксиса, где вы и набираете код PHP. В дальнейшем его можно будет просто скопировать и использовать в своих целях.
- Откройте необходимую страницу сайта, удалите текущее содержимое, начните писать код на PHP с нуля или вставьте его на лист.
- Tools.Seo Zona поддерживает нумерацию строк, табуляцию и подсветку синтаксиса. Этого вполне достаточно для того, чтобы выполнить простое редактирование.
- Если нужно, вы всегда можете открыть меню «Редакторы» на верхней панели, чтобы перейти к написанию кода на других языках программирования. Tools.Seo Zona предоставляет еще огромное количество разных инструментов, поэтому по желанию ознакомьтесь с ними и решите, пригодится ли онлайн-сервис для выполнения других задач.
Способ 4: JDoodle
Онлайн-сервис JDoodle позиционируется как онлайн IDE для языка PHP. В функциональность сайта входит как сам редактор, так и компилятор. При этом присутствует поддержка разных версий PHP и возможность указать аргументы для командной строки при обработке кода. Давайте более наглядно разберем все составляющие данного сайта.
- В первую очередь вы увидите сам редактор кода. К сожалению, в нем нет подсветки синтаксиса, и это можно считать главным недостатком JDoodle. Вставьте необходимый код на лист или начните его написание с нуля.
- Затем опуститесь к блоку управления версиями и командной строкой. Выберите подходящую сборку PHP для конкретно вашей задачи и задайте консольные аргументы. Все это настраивается исключительно по личным предпочтениям пользователя.
- Кстати, JDoodle поддерживает и импорт уже существующего файла PHP, для чего ниже есть кнопка с изображением файла и стрелки.
- После нажатия по ней откроется «Проводник», где вам предстоит найти объект и дважды кликнуть по нему левой кнопкой мыши.
- Для большего удобства взаимодействия с кодом можете развернуть редактора на весь экран, щелкнув по специально отведенной для этого кнопке.
- Развернув дополнительные настройки IDE, вы увидите целый список самых разных параметров. Можно стереть все и создать новый проект, изменить параметры листа, скопировать содержимое в буфер обмена или скачать его как файл формата PHP.
- Для компилирования результата нажмите «Execute».
- Процесс займет буквально одну секунду, после чего ниже вы увидите результат компилирования. Там же будет информация об ошибках, если такие есть.
Способ 5: OnlinePHP
OnlinePHP — еще один продвинутый редактор кода, написанного на языке программирования PHP, который по своей функциональности похож на предыдущий, однако имеет свои особенности. Как минимум, данный сайт поддерживает подсветку синтаксиса, что уже значительно упрощает процесс редактирования. Впрочем, давайте остановимся на всех этапах работы с OnlinePHP по очереди.
- Основное пространство на странице занимает непосредственно сам редактор кода. Он поддерживает подсветку синтаксиса и даже корректно отображает эмодзи. Присутствует точная табуляция и корректная нумерация строк, что может пригодиться при дальнейшей компиляции.
- Вы можете как заново написать весь код, так и вставить уже существующий, стерев автоматически загруженный шаблон.
- На панели сверху вы найдете кнопки, предназначенные для изменения размеров окна и вывода на экран консоли.
- Разверните блок «PHP Versions and Options», чтобы ознакомиться со всеми поддерживаемыми версиями данного ЯП и выбрать, о каких ошибках сообщать при компилировании. Это узконаправленные настройки, которые будут полезны единицам пользователей.
- Среди других настроек вы найдете варианты вывода результата и параметры внешнего вида редактора, которых вполне достаточно для обеспечения комфортного взаимодействия с ним.
- Для запуска компилирования используйте кнопку в виде треугольника на верхней панели или щелкните по «Execute Code».
- Результат отобразится в специально отведенном для этого блоке ниже. В нем вы найдете и сообщения об ошибках, если такие возникнут.
- OnlinePHP поддерживает сохранение кода в разных вариантах, для чего нужно щелкнуть по «Save or share code».
- Задайте название для скрипта и выберите подходящий для вас вариант экспорта.